Silver

Silver is a synthetic fibre blend of Danline (called Polysteel) and polyester. This provides far better performance for a number of applications then either of its two components on their own.

We use Silver not least in our long-line rope, which has become a bestseller in many parts of the world. This fibre has a specific weight of 1,1 and, unlike Danline, will sink in water.

 

It absorbs very little water, does not rot and withstands most acids and alkalis. We process Silver into yarn of the required dimentions for rope production.

 

Silver is delivered in diamtres from 4 to 24 mm.

 

  • Material : Danline/Polyester
  • Elasticity : about 20%
  • Specific weight : 1,1
  • Melting point : 130 celsius
  • Colour : White as standard
